Amanda Perez

Amanda Perez (b. 1980, Fort Wayne, Indiana) is a R&B/Hip-Hop artist.

In 2001, she released her first single titled "Never". "Never" became Perez's first charting single of her career, peaking at #79 on the Billboard Hot 100. In April 2002, she released her first album titled Where You At?, headed by Los Angeles radio DJ and A&R music producer Mike Quinn under the label Powerhouse Records. Co-production of LP included Los Angeles based producer Tony P. (Palacios). Perez scored her biggest hit in 2003 with the single "Angel", which peaked at #20 on the Hot 100. This single helped the album (also called Angel) to become a hit.

Quinn also directed and produced 4 music videos for Perez. The videos made MTV and charted Perez on TRL. The album was a hit in the United States, and made her a celebrity in her hometown, inking a deal with Universal Records. It also summoned the attention of other major record companies.

Perez is of Mexican descent.
